SAP Note 920491 - ESS:Change Own Data enhancement to allow multi record update

Component : Common Parts - ESS Web Dynpro

Solution : https://service.sap.com/sap/support/notes/920491 (SAP Service marketplace login required)

Summary :
When attempting to save changes in the Change Own Data application, termination occurs. This issue relates to using BAPI Function Modules for multiple infotype updates, which leads to system failures. The resolution involves replacing BAPI updates with methods from CL_HRPA_PERNR_INFTY_XSS, now enhanced for multi-infotype updates. Changes are made within methods - CREATE, DELETE, MODIFY and the rewriting of the HRXSS_COD_SAVE_PERSONAL_DATA function module, facilitating data saving in infotypes 32 and 105 via the newly integrated HCMT_BSP_PA_XX_R0105_TAB.

Key words :
bapi function module calls, xss adapter calls, bapi function modules, data application terminates, communication datanested perform, if_h rpa_pernr_infty_xss~modify, hrxss_cod_save_personal_dataentire function module, country specific structures, multiple infotype updates, multi infotype updates

Related Notes :

913171Adapter enhancements for Allowed Infotype/subtype
480180Download and installation of attachments for SAP notes
13719Preliminary transports to customers (note for customers)